Mine Action Information management Qualification Scheme

The establishment of the Mine action Information management Qualification (MIQ) scheme will make training delivered by the GICHD more effective, through greater standardisation of outcome competencies for each core information management role of a mine action programme. This new qualification, proposed by the GICHD, will establish formal prerequisites, learning objectives and role-based information management training courses.

The levels of qualification are divided into three groups:

E = Experts
A
= Administrators
U
= User

This standard will be gradually applied for the training conducted by the GICHD. The GICHD will conduct certification tests regularly in conjunction with trainings. Our long term aim is to provide these tests over the Internet.
